SkyPark- A Huge Rooftop, Steel Structure Spanning Three High-rise Towers

As its name implies, SkyPark is an aerial park constructed atop three high-rise towers in Singapore (Photo 1). It measures 340 m in total length and 40 m in width. As a new landmark, SkyPark celebrated its grand opening in June 2010 and now stands out among the various facilities operated by Marine Bay Sands Pte Ltd., an integrated resort company in Singapore. A joint venture between JFE Engineering Corporation of Japan and Yongnam Engineering & Construction Pte Ltd. of Singapore was awarded the contract in April 2008 to construct the steelwork for SkyPark. The joint venture immediately commenced a detailed design and erection plan and in July 2009 started the on-site work to complete the erection of an 8,000-ton steel structure in a mere nine months.
